Macky Alston's "Love Free or Die" Takes Off at Sundance
January 23, 2012Premiering Monday night at Sundance is Macky Alston's new film Love Free or Die, which follows the historic and controversial rise of Gene Robinson, the first openly gay Bishop. Filmmaker Examines History Behind Separation of Church and State
April 30, 2011The Lord Is Not On Trial Here Today airs this May on Public Television and tells the compelling story of the woman behind the Supreme Court’s landmark First Amendment case that set the foundation for the separation of church and state in public schools.
